Hummingbirds are often seen as enchanting creatures symbolizing joy, love, and lightness of being. Their spiritual significance transcends their small size and vibrant colors, captivating the hearts and minds of many who encounter them. In various cultures and spiritual beliefs, hummingbirds hold deep symbolic meanings that inspire us to embrace the beauty and magic of life.

1. Symbol of Resilience and Adaptability

Hummingbirds are known for their remarkable agility and flexibility, symbolizing resilience and adaptability in the face of challenges. Despite their tiny size, they demonstrate incredible strength and determination as they navigate through life with grace and precision. In the spiritual realm, the hummingbird teaches us the importance of staying resilient and adaptable in the midst of adversity. Just as these tiny creatures can fly in any direction and hover in one spot, we are reminded to remain flexible and open to new possibilities in our own journey.

The rapid fluttering of a hummingbird’s wings symbolizes the ability to move swiftly between different dimensions of existence, bridging the gap between the physical and spiritual realms. Their delicate yet powerful presence serves as a reminder that we, too, possess the inner strength and resilience to overcome obstacles and transform challenges into opportunities for growth. By embodying the spirit of the hummingbird, we can learn to navigate life’s twists and turns with grace and courage, trusting in our own ability to adapt and thrive in any situation.
